Abstract

本发明公开了一种摄影配件用加工装置,涉及摄影配件加工技术领域,包括机架,所述机架的顶部固定安装有多个驱动夹具,所述驱动夹具上安装有管件,每两个所述驱动夹具之间设置有支撑夹具,所述机架上滑动连接有移动台,所述转动轴远离旋转电机的一端固定安装有打磨机构。本发明将摄影配件中的管件放置在驱动夹具和支撑夹具上,通过支撑夹具对其进行支撑,然后通过驱动夹具将其夹持住,并驱动管件转动,圆台型打磨盘一与管件的另一端接触,打磨机构进入到管件中,并驱动打磨机构转动,打磨机构边移动边进行打磨,直至圆台型打磨盘二与管件的一端接触;进而可以实现对管件的两端以及内部进行同步打磨,自动化程度高,使用起来更加方便。

Figure 202310546202

The invention discloses a processing device for photographic accessories, which relates to the technical field of photographic accessories processing. A supporting fixture is arranged between the driving fixtures, a mobile platform is slidably connected to the frame, and a grinding mechanism is fixedly installed on the end of the rotating shaft away from the rotating motor. In the present invention, the pipe fittings in the photographic accessories are placed on the driving fixture and the supporting fixture, supported by the supporting fixture, then clamped by the driving fixture, and the pipe fittings are driven to rotate. Contact, the grinding mechanism enters into the pipe fitting, and drives the grinding mechanism to rotate, and the grinding mechanism moves while grinding until the round table type grinding disc 2 contacts with one end of the pipe fitting; then it can realize synchronous grinding on both ends and inside of the pipe fitting, which is automatic High degree, more convenient to use.

背景技术Background technique

摄影器材的应用很广泛,它是照相机、镜头及其相关附件、与摄影活动相关的各种设备、物品的统称。像胶卷这样的消耗品和大多数摄影器材经营者所经营的摄影用坎肩、摄影包等都属于摄影器材范畴。Photographic equipment is widely used. It is a general term for cameras, lenses and related accessories, various equipment and items related to photographic activities. Consumables such as film and photographic vests and bags operated by most photographic equipment operators belong to the category of photographic equipment.

摄影器材在生产的过程中需要对零件进行打磨,例如对管状的摄影支架进行打磨加工。但是现有的打磨设备,不便于同时对管件内壁和两端进行打磨,并且现有的打磨头是与管件的内部直径刚好配合,不具有对管件内壁挤压的作用,导致打磨效果差。During the production process of photographic equipment, parts need to be polished, for example, a tubular photographic stand is to be polished. However, the existing grinding equipment is inconvenient to grind the inner wall and both ends of the pipe fitting at the same time, and the existing grinding head just matches the inner diameter of the pipe fitting, and does not have the effect of squeezing the inner wall of the pipe fitting, resulting in poor grinding effect.

发明内容Contents of the invention

本发明的目的在于提供一种摄影配件用加工装置,解决以下技术问题:现有的打磨设备,不便于同时对管件内壁和两端进行打磨,现有的打磨头是与管件的内部直径刚好配合,不具有对管件内壁挤压的作用,导致打磨效果差。The object of the present invention is to provide a processing device for photographic accessories, which solves the following technical problems: the existing grinding equipment is not convenient for grinding the inner wall and both ends of the pipe fitting at the same time, and the existing grinding head just fits the inner diameter of the pipe fitting , does not have the effect of squeezing the inner wall of the pipe fitting, resulting in poor grinding effect.

本发明的有益效果:Beneficial effects of the present invention:

本发明将摄影配件中的管件放置在驱动夹具和支撑夹具上,通过支撑夹具对其进行支撑,然后通过驱动夹具将其夹持住,并驱动管件转动,并且启动气缸一,通过活动摇臂一,带动圆台型打磨盘一与管件的另一端接触,然后启动移动台移动,带动打磨机构进入到管件中,并驱动打磨机构转动,打磨机构边移动边进行打磨,直至圆台型打磨盘二与管件的一端接触;进而可以实现对管件的两端以及内部进行同步打磨,自动化程度高,使用起来更加方便。In the present invention, the pipe fittings in the photography accessories are placed on the driving fixture and the supporting fixture, supported by the supporting fixture, then clamped by the driving fixture, and the pipe fittings are driven to rotate, and the cylinder one is activated, and the movable rocker arm one , drive the round platform type grinding disc one to contact the other end of the pipe fitting, then start the mobile table to move, drive the grinding mechanism to enter the pipe fitting, and drive the grinding mechanism to rotate, the grinding mechanism moves while grinding until the round platform type grinding disc two and the pipe fitting One end of the pipe is in contact with each other; in turn, the two ends and the inside of the pipe can be polished synchronously, which has a high degree of automation and is more convenient to use.

本发明通过电磁铁和复位弹簧的设置,当打磨机构进入到管件中后,电磁铁就会断电,此时弧形打磨片的一端就会在复位弹簧的作用力下向外反弹,就会与管件的内壁接触,使得弧形打磨片与管件内壁之间存在一定的挤压力,这样打磨的效果更好,避免传统的弧形打磨片形成的直径与管件的内壁直径刚好,导致打磨效果差的问题;并且在复位弹簧的作用下,在遇到凸起的地方时,可以对打磨片起到保护的作用,避免刚性接触,损坏打磨片。In the present invention, through the setting of the electromagnet and the return spring, when the grinding mechanism enters the pipe, the electromagnet will be powered off, and at this time, one end of the arc-shaped grinding sheet will rebound outward under the force of the return spring, and the Contact with the inner wall of the pipe fittings, so that there is a certain extrusion force between the arc-shaped grinding sheet and the inner wall of the pipe fitting, so that the grinding effect is better, and the diameter formed by the traditional arc-shaped grinding sheet is just right with the inner wall diameter of the pipe fitting, resulting in a grinding effect Poor problem; and under the action of the return spring, when encountering a raised place, it can protect the grinding sheet, avoiding rigid contact and damaging the grinding sheet.

实施例一Embodiment one

请参阅图1-3所示,本发明为一种摄影配件用加工装置,包括机架1,所述机架1的顶部固定安装有多个驱动夹具14,所述驱动夹具14上安装有管件,每两个所述驱动夹具14之间设置有支撑夹具16,所述机架1上滑动连接有移动台24,所述移动台24上固定安装有旋转电机25,所述旋转电机25的输出轴上固定安装有转动轴27,所述转动轴27远离旋转电机25的一端固定安装有打磨机构28,所述打磨机构28包括圆形桶281,所述圆形桶281的外周面上圆周阵列多个连接块,所述连接块上活动连接有两个对称设置的活动板285,两块所述活动板285的外侧均安装有移动轮283,两块所述活动板285之间均通过拉伸弹簧284连接,移动轮283与管件的内壁接触,两者相互支撑,管件对移动轮283进行支撑,保证转动轴27移动的稳定性,同时便于移动轮283移动,拉伸弹簧284的设置,是为了对于凹凸不平的地方,移动轮283可以起到良好的恢复性,不会出现卡住,适用性强,所述圆形桶281的内部固定安装有吸尘器282,所述吸尘器282与圆形桶281外表面设置的多个吸尘管290连接,便于将打磨后的碎屑进行吸收;所述吸尘管290的两侧均插接有多个毛刷291,转动的过程中将碎屑扫起,便于吸尘器282进行吸收,提高吸附效果,同时便于更换毛刷291。该结构的设置,使得打磨,吸附更加一体化,该圆形桶281是由上下两部分组成的,上下两部分一端活动连接,另一端可拆卸,便于清理吸尘器282。所述圆形桶281的一端固定安装有圆盘286,所述圆盘286的外周面上活动连接有多块等距离设置的弧形打磨片287,所述打磨片287的一侧中心处通过倾斜设置的复位弹簧288与圆盘286连接。所述圆盘286上等距离安装有多个电磁铁289。所述转动轴27上且靠近移动台24的一端固定安装有圆台型打磨盘二26。所述机架1上固定安装有滑轨21,所述滑轨21上安装有伺服电机,伺服电机的输出轴上固定安装有丝杆,丝杆上安装有移动台24,所述滑轨21上滑动连接有移动台24,所述滑轨21上还固定安装有电动伸缩杆22,所述电动伸缩杆22上固定安装有弧形支撑板23,弧形支撑板23用于转动轴27移动和转动的过程中,对其进行支撑,当转动轴27进入到管件中时,即可驱动电动伸缩杆22,带动弧形支撑板23下降,避免其阻碍了圆台型打磨盘二26。Please refer to Figs. 1-3, the present invention is a processing device for photographic accessories, including a frame 1, a plurality of driving fixtures 14 are fixedly mounted on the top of the frame 1, and pipe fittings are installed on the driving fixtures 14 , a supporting fixture 16 is arranged between every two driving fixtures 14, a mobile platform 24 is slidably connected to the frame 1, a rotating motor 25 is fixedly installed on the mobile platform 24, and the output of the rotating motor 25 A rotating shaft 27 is fixedly installed on the shaft, and a grinding mechanism 28 is fixedly installed on the end of the rotating shaft 27 far away from the rotating motor 25. The grinding mechanism 28 includes a circular barrel 281, and a circular array is formed on the outer peripheral surface of the circular barrel 281. A plurality of connecting blocks, two symmetrically arranged movable plates 285 are movably connected on the connecting block, moving wheels 283 are installed on the outer sides of the two movable plates 285, and the two movable plates 285 are connected by pulling The extension spring 284 is connected, the moving wheel 283 is in contact with the inner wall of the pipe fitting, and the two support each other, and the pipe fitting supports the moving wheel 283 to ensure the stability of the movement of the rotating shaft 27, while facilitating the movement of the moving wheel 283, the setting of the tension spring 284, In order to deal with uneven places, the moving wheel 283 can play a good recovery, will not get stuck, and has strong applicability. The inside of the circular bucket 281 is fixedly equipped with a vacuum cleaner 282, and the vacuum cleaner 282 is connected to the circular bucket 281. A plurality of dust suction pipes 290 arranged on the outer surface of the barrel 281 are connected to facilitate the absorption of the debris after grinding; both sides of the dust suction pipe 290 are plugged with a plurality of brushes 291, and the debris is removed during rotation. Sweeping up facilitates the vacuum cleaner 282 to absorb, improves the adsorption effect, and facilitates the replacement of the brush 291 at the same time. The setting of this structure makes grinding and adsorption more integrated. The circular barrel 281 is composed of upper and lower parts. One end of the circular barrel 281 is fixedly mounted with a disk 286, and a plurality of arc-shaped grinding sheets 287 equidistantly arranged are movably connected to the outer peripheral surface of the disk 286, and the center of one side of the grinding sheet 287 passes through The return spring 288 arranged obliquely is connected with the disc 286 . A plurality of electromagnets 289 are installed equidistantly on the disc 286 . On the rotating shaft 27 and near one end of the mobile platform 24, a frustum-shaped grinding disc 2 26 is fixedly installed. A slide rail 21 is fixedly installed on the frame 1, a servo motor is installed on the slide rail 21, a screw mandrel is fixedly installed on the output shaft of the servo motor, and a mobile platform 24 is installed on the screw mandrel, and the slide rail 21 The upper slide is connected with a mobile platform 24, and an electric telescopic rod 22 is also fixedly installed on the slide rail 21. An arc-shaped support plate 23 is fixedly installed on the described electric telescopic rod 22, and the arc-shaped support plate 23 is used for the movement of the rotating shaft 27. And in the process of rotating, it is supported, when rotating shaft 27 enters in the pipe fitting, can drive electric telescoping link 22, drives arc support plate 23 to descend, avoids that it has hindered round platform type grinding disc two 26.

将摄影配件中的管件放置在驱动夹具14和支撑夹具16上,通过支撑夹具16对其进行支撑,然后通过驱动夹具14将其夹持住,并驱动管件转动,然后启动移动台24移动,带动打磨机构28进入到管件中,此时电磁铁289是通电的,产生的磁性将弧形打磨片287的一端吸住,此时压缩复位弹簧288;当打磨机构28进入到管件中后,电磁铁289就会断电,此时弧形打磨片287的一端就会在复位弹簧288的作用力下向外反弹,就会与管件的内壁接触,并且在复位弹簧288的作用下,在遇到凸起的地方时,可以对打磨片287起到保护的作用,避免刚性接触,损坏打磨片287,此时启动旋转电机25,带动转动轴27转动,进而带动打磨机构28进行转动,通过打磨片287转动对管件的内壁进行打磨,打磨片287的转动方向与管件的转动方向相反;在打磨的过程中不断的移动打磨机构28,直至圆台型打磨盘二26与管件的一端接触,圆台型打磨盘二26对其端部进行打磨。Place the pipe fittings in the photographic accessories on the driving fixture 14 and the supporting fixture 16, support it through the supporting fixture 16, then clamp it through the driving fixture 14, drive the pipe fittings to rotate, and then start the mobile table 24 to move and drive Grinding mechanism 28 enters in the pipe fitting, and now electromagnet 289 is energized, and the magnetism that produces sucks one end of arc-shaped grinding sheet 287, and now compresses return spring 288; after grinding mechanism 28 entered in the pipe fitting, the electromagnet 289 will be powered off, and now one end of the arc-shaped grinding sheet 287 will rebound outwards under the force of the return spring 288, and will contact the inwall of the pipe fitting, and under the action of the return spring 288, when encountering the convex When it is raised, it can protect the polishing sheet 287, avoid rigid contact, and damage the polishing sheet 287. At this time, the rotating motor 25 is started to drive the rotating shaft 27 to rotate, and then the polishing mechanism 28 is driven to rotate. Through the polishing sheet 287 Rotate to grind the inner wall of the pipe fitting, the rotation direction of the grinding sheet 287 is opposite to that of the pipe fitting; constantly move the grinding mechanism 28 in the process of grinding until the round platform type grinding disc 26 contacts with one end of the pipe fitting, and the round platform type grinding disc Two 26 grind its ends.

实施例二Embodiment two

请参阅图1-7所示,所述驱动夹具14包括固定安装在机架1上的支撑座141,所述支撑座141上设置有与管件配合的弧形槽,所述支撑座141上转动连接有下齿环149,所述下齿环149与支撑座141上的驱动齿轮150啮合连接,多个所述驱动齿轮150之间通过传动轴15连接,且其中一个所述驱动齿轮150由电机驱动,所述支撑座141上还固定安装有气缸二142,所述气缸二142的活塞杆上固定安装有长条型框143,所述长条型框143的内部滑动连接有滑动块144,所述滑动块144上转动连接有推动杆145,所述推动杆145的另一端与弧形盖板146活动连接,所述弧形盖板146的一端与支撑座141转动连接,所述弧形盖板146上转动连接有上齿环147,所述上齿环147与下齿环149配合,所述上齿环147与下齿环149的内壁上均安装有橡胶条148。Please refer to FIGS. 1-7, the driving fixture 14 includes a support base 141 fixedly installed on the frame 1, the support base 141 is provided with an arc-shaped groove that matches the pipe, and the support base 141 rotates A lower gear ring 149 is connected, and the lower gear ring 149 is meshed with the drive gear 150 on the support seat 141. A plurality of the drive gears 150 are connected by a transmission shaft 15, and one of the drive gears 150 is driven by a motor. drive, the support seat 141 is also fixedly installed with cylinder two 142, the piston rod of the cylinder two 142 is fixedly equipped with a strip frame 143, and the inside of the strip frame 143 is slidably connected with a sliding block 144, The sliding block 144 is rotatably connected with a push rod 145, the other end of the push rod 145 is movably connected with the arc-shaped cover plate 146, and one end of the arc-shaped cover plate 146 is rotatably connected with the support seat 141, and the arc-shaped An upper gear ring 147 is rotatably connected to the cover plate 146 , and the upper gear ring 147 cooperates with the lower gear ring 149 , and rubber strips 148 are installed on the inner walls of the upper gear ring 147 and the lower gear ring 149 .

打开弧形盖板146和上齿环147,将管件放置在下齿环149上,然后启动气缸二142,推动长条型框143移动,在滑动块144和推动杆145的作用下,推动弧形盖板146盖在支撑座141上,此时下齿环149与上齿环147卡接,在橡胶条148的作用下,进而将管件固定住,然后启动电机,带动驱动齿轮150转动,多个驱动齿轮150之间通过传动轴15传动,进而同步实现多个下齿环149转动,下齿环149转动会带动管件转动,进而与打磨机构28配合,对管件两端和内壁进行打磨。Open the arc cover plate 146 and the upper gear ring 147, place the pipe on the lower gear ring 149, then start the cylinder two 142, push the elongated frame 143 to move, and under the action of the sliding block 144 and the push rod 145, push the arc shape The cover plate 146 is covered on the support seat 141. At this time, the lower gear ring 149 is clamped with the upper gear ring 147. Under the action of the rubber strip 148, the pipe is fixed, and then the motor is started to drive the drive gear 150 to rotate. Multiple drives The gears 150 are driven by the transmission shaft 15, and then multiple lower gear rings 149 are rotated synchronously. The rotation of the lower gear rings 149 will drive the pipe to rotate, and then cooperate with the grinding mechanism 28 to grind the two ends and the inner wall of the pipe.

所述上齿环147的两侧均安装有弧形杆151,所述弧形杆151远离上齿环147的一端固定安装有卡接球153,所述下齿环149上固定安装有卡接箱152,所述卡接箱152的内壁两侧均通过弹性件154连接有弧形条155,所述弧形杆151和卡接球153从两个所述弧形条155之间穿过。在上齿环147旋转的过程中,卡接球153插入两块弧形条155之间,挤压弹性件154,当其穿过时,弧形条155复位,将弧形杆151夹持住,进入便于下齿环149和上齿环147进行转动。Both sides of the upper gear ring 147 are equipped with arc rods 151, and the end of the arc rod 151 far away from the upper gear ring 147 is fixedly equipped with snap-fit balls 153, and the lower gear ring 149 is fixedly mounted with snap-fit balls. Box 152 , both sides of the inner wall of the clamping box 152 are connected with arc bars 155 through elastic members 154 , and the arc bar 151 and the snap ball 153 pass between the two arc bars 155 . During the rotation of the upper toothed ring 147, the catch ball 153 is inserted between the two arc-shaped bars 155 and squeezes the elastic member 154. When it passes through, the arc-shaped bar 155 resets and clamps the arc-shaped rod 151 The entry facilitates rotation of the lower gear ring 149 and the upper gear ring 147 .

所述支撑夹具16包括固定安装在机架1上的气缸三161,所述气缸三161的活动杆上固定安装有U型支撑架162,所述U型支撑架162的两端均固定安装有Y型升降架163,所述升降架163的顶部转动连接有两个支撑轮164,所述气缸三161的一侧活动安装有气缸五165,所述气缸五165的活塞杆上活动连接有活动摇臂二166,所述活动摇臂二166远离气缸五165的一端底部固定安装有弧形下压块167。The support fixture 16 includes a cylinder three 161 fixedly installed on the frame 1, a U-shaped support frame 162 is fixedly installed on the movable rod of the cylinder three 161, and both ends of the U-shaped support frame 162 are fixedly installed with Y-shaped lifting frame 163, the top of the lifting frame 163 is rotatably connected with two support wheels 164, and one side of the cylinder three 161 is movably equipped with cylinder five 165, and the piston rod of the cylinder five 165 is movably connected with a movable Rocker arm two 166, the bottom of one end of the movable rocker arm two 166 away from cylinder five 165 is fixedly equipped with an arc-shaped lower pressure block 167.

驱动气缸三161,带动U型支撑架162移动,进而带动升降架163移动,从而带动支撑轮164与管件的底部进行接触,对其进行支撑,同时启动气缸五165,通过活动摇臂二166的带动弧形下压块167与管件的顶部接触,进而对其上下支撑,避免其上下晃动。Drive the cylinder three 161, drive the U-shaped support frame 162 to move, and then drive the lifting frame 163 to move, thereby driving the support wheel 164 to contact the bottom of the pipe to support it, and start the cylinder five 165 at the same time. Drive the arc-shaped lower pressing block 167 to contact the top of the pipe fitting, and then support it up and down to prevent it from shaking up and down.

所述机架1的顶部一侧活动连接有气缸一11,所述气缸一11的活塞杆上活动连接有活动摇臂一12,所述活动摇臂一12远离气缸一11的一端安装有圆台型打磨盘一13,启动气缸一11,通过活动摇臂一12,带动圆台型打磨盘一13与管件的另一端接触,在管件转动的情况下,便于对其另一端进行打磨。The top side of the frame 1 is movably connected with a cylinder one 11, and the piston rod of the cylinder one 11 is movably connected with a movable rocker arm 12, and the end of the movable rocker 12 away from the cylinder one 11 is provided with a round table Type grinding disc one 13, start cylinder one 11, by movable rocker arm one 12, drive round table type grinding disc one 13 to contact with the other end of pipe fitting, under the situation that pipe fitting rotates, be convenient to its other end is polished.

所述机架1上且靠近气缸一11的一侧设置有限位块17,限位块17为L型结构,且所述限位块17与管件一端适配,便于通过该限位块17来将管件一端对齐定位,方便后续的固定打磨等操作。On the frame 1 and near the side of the cylinder one 11, a limit block 17 is arranged. The limit block 17 is an L-shaped structure, and the limit block 17 is adapted to one end of the pipe fitting, so as to pass through the limit block 17. Align and position one end of the pipe to facilitate subsequent operations such as fixing and grinding.

本发明的工作原理:将摄影配件中的管件放置在驱动夹具14和支撑夹具16上,通过支撑夹具16对其进行支撑,然后通过驱动夹具14将其夹持住,并驱动管件转动,并且启动气缸一11,通过活动摇臂一12,带动圆台型打磨盘一13与管件的另一端接触,然后启动移动台24移动,带动打磨机构28进入到管件中,并驱动打磨机构28转动,打磨机构28边移动边进行打磨,直至圆台型打磨盘二26与管件的一端接触;进而可以实现对管件的两端以及内部进行同步打磨,自动化程度高,使用起来更加方便。The working principle of the present invention: place the pipe in the photographic accessories on the driving fixture 14 and the supporting fixture 16, support it through the supporting fixture 16, then clamp it through the driving fixture 14, drive the pipe to rotate, and start Cylinder one 11, through the movable rocker arm one 12, drives the round table type grinding disc one 13 to contact the other end of the pipe, then starts the mobile table 24 to move, drives the grinding mechanism 28 to enter the pipe fitting, and drives the grinding mechanism 28 to rotate, the grinding mechanism 28 grinds while moving, until the circular platform type grinding disc 26 contacts with one end of the pipe fitting; then the two ends and the inside of the pipe fitting can be polished synchronously, the degree of automation is high, and it is more convenient to use.
